Princess Kate's crucial way of supporting Prince William during Andrew scandals
It is believe Princess Catherine has been a great calming presence for her husband.

Princess Catherine has reportedly been a calming presence for her husband Prince William over the last few months, it has been revealed. The Royal Family have had a turbulent start to 2026 as a result of scandals surrounding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or and the Epstein files.
While Andrew has always denied any wrongdoing and accusations against him, his emails to the late convicted paedophile Jeffrey Epstein in the Epstein files have seen his reputation plummet. This resulted in King Charles stripping him of his royal titles and Royal Lodge home last year.
Andrew has also caused more headaches for the Royal Family this year when he was arrested and released under investigation on suspicion of misconduct in public office.

The King and his heir Prince William would reportedly have been concerned about the impact scandals like this could have on the Royal Family, with reports suggesting that William may have felt stressed about the matter.
However, it is believed that any stress he has been feeling has been eased by his wife Princess Catherine, who has been a crucial support to her husband.
As reported by The Mirror, author and royal expert Katie Nicholl said: “Kate’s first concern has always been William, and giving him support.
“That may take the form of allowing him the time and space to deal with things privately, or providing him with a safe space in which to relax and to take his mind off things, maybe over a game with the children or getting outdoors for a long walk in nature.”

While Prince William has refrained from commenting on his uncle’s scandals, he did reveal that he was not feeling “calm” just days after Andrew’s arrest.
When attending the BAFTA award ceremony with Princess Catherine in February, Prince William said he had not yet watched BAFTA Best Picture nominee Hamnet because he “needed to be in a calm mood”.
He said his wife Catherine watched the hugely emotional film and was left in “floods of tears”.
When he was asked if he had seen it, he explained: “I need to be in quite a calm state and I am not at the moment. I will save it.”
